Betty massive congratulations again! Just seen your comments on breastfeeding and I totally agree with Abbi its gets so much easier! Aaron would fuss like mad and take ages to latch on for the first 6-8 weeks then when he was on would hate being covered and would feed for ages so I didn't do it much in public at first. Now he feeds for 5 - 10 minutes at the most and is easy to keep covered plus the more I have fed him in public the easier it gets. I wear a little slip vest top underneath what I am wearing and pull one top up and the vest top down if that makes sense then everything stays covered. I also bought a little blanket from tommee tippee that is in a curved shape which I used to wrap round Aaron without it covering his head which worked really well in the early days - they sell them in boots or cheaper in homebargains.

I love breastfeeding its such a fantastic bond knowing you are giving your baby the best they can get and they are totally reliant on you I have found such an amazing feeling. That said I found it so hard to begin with I was in tears nearly every day trying to get Aaron latched on and then I got really sore and ended up with a thrush infection which took 6 weeks to get rid of blurgh!! All worth every minute though really glad I stuck to it and stuggling now with how and when to stop. I am going back to work in October so by that point Aaron will be well established on solids but I can't get him to take a bottle have been trying for such a long time have now given up as it was causing so much upset for him and me. Hoping to go straight to a cup??? I really hope that will work so even if I can feed him before and after work he can then take a cup during the day. I don't even know how many milk feeds he will need at 8 months can anyone help??
